Finvolution
The ocean has had enough.
For years, humans have treated the sea like an endless buffet: fishing boats, hooks, submarines, helicopters, and military tech all sent down to strip the ocean dry. But this time, the fish are not running.
In Finvolution, you begin as a single tiny fish in a quiet ocean. Grow your underwater colony, collect bubbles for biomass, buy new sea creatures, and build a thriving ecosystem. But the more life you create, the more profitable the ocean becomes to humans — and the fishing industry will keep escalating.
Balance cute fish, deep-sea survivors, jellyfish defences, seagull air support, squid takedowns, sharks, and whales as you fight to reclaim the waters. Stay hidden for too long and humans will overfish the ocean. Fight back too early and they will realise the sea is sentient, triggering full military response.
This is our take on “Flip the Script”: instead of humans hunting fish, the fish organise, evolve, and turn the food chain upside down.
Liberate the ocean before humanity wipes it clean.

There are hundreds of UFOs for some reason?
Yeah :( Didn't get around implementing more logic for this. It uses a budget system where every 20 seconds, Humans get X amount of money to spend. Spawning decisions use a greedy algorithm where it spawns as many of the most expensive unit as possible, then goes down the list. It works well enough for fishing ships, but towards the end, it ends up spawning pretty much only UFOs because they have the highest cost.

PS: Military invasions happen when the awareness meter is full. The meter fills up from attacking human ships.
Win: destroy all human ships and rigs.
Lose: your colony population hits zero.

Strategy: Build a large amount of biomass with income fish. Launch attacks with Octopus and Whales against ships, and Seagulls against UFOs and Helicopters.
Bugs and Issues: There is a bug where even when Humans drop to 0, the game continues. It would be counted as a win normally.
Bug where it takes a long time for Octopus to take down ships.
Some performance issues at the later stages if you are zoomed out too much. Try zooming in if this happens.
